Medke P/N: B0812
Mindray IBP Adapter Hose, fit for Medex Logical transducer
Latex free
3.6m TPU cable
Six months warranty
CE/ISO 13485 FSC FDA
Packages: non-sterilization, individual package with instruction
Compatibility
Mindray: BeneView T5 BeneView T6 BeneView T8 MPM
Specifications
Safety: IEC 60101-1 approved, conformity with MDD 93/42/EEC and AAMI/ANSI SP10
Ambient temperature: 0 to 40°C(32 to 104°F)
Relative humidity: 15% to 95%
Materials: Quality TPU jacket cable; Medical PVC strain relief; Gold plated pins and Nylon plug
